As America's First Lady, Melania Trump has been known to cut a steely figure when in public.

She isn't afraid of speaking out against her husband's controversial government policies, and she rarely lets her guard down.

FLOTUS has also sparked widespread debate and memes after being observed ignoring Donald's attempts at showing affection for her.

US President Donald Trump and US First Lady Melania Trump arrive holding hands for an Independence Day picnic for military families on the South Lawn. Photo / AP
US President Donald Trump and US First Lady Melania Trump arrive holding hands for an Independence Day picnic for military families on the South Lawn. Photo / AP

Since they entered the White House as a family, Donald and Melania's relationship has been the subject of scrutiny across the world.

But on Independence Day, Melania showed a different side to herself, as she and Donald attended a White House lawn picnic with hundreds of military families.

They came down to the South Lawn looking like a loving couple, instead of two strangers.

As they walked down the stairs, Melania also let Donald hold her hand in public, before they walked across the lawn.

President Donald Trump, accompanied by first lady Melania Trump. Photo / AP
President Donald Trump, accompanied by first lady Melania Trump. Photo / AP

They later returned to the balcony toward the end of a nationally televised concert from the South Lawn and stayed for the annual fireworks show on the National Mall.

Advertisement
Advertise with NZME.

The photos of them together are different to other times they've been photographed in public, where Melania has seen brushing Donald off.

In April, awkward footage emerged of her avoiding holding his hand as they met French President Emmanuel Macron and his wife Brigitte.

In February, she was seen walking straight in front of him as they landed in Florida on Air Force One.

At one point Trump reached for Melania's hand, but her response was to knock it away with her own.

But while the President was at the White House, he was also the subject of a July 4 joke circulated on Twitter by actor Sacha Baron Cohen.

Cohen, who is a former foe of Trump posted a video where he trolls him.

The video, titled 'A Message from Donald Trump' for the July holiday, shows Trump talking about Cohen, where he referred to the actor as a "third grade character."

"This third-grade character named Sacha Baron Cohen, I only wish that he would've been punched in the face so many times. Right now, he'd be in a hospital," Trump says.

"It was disgraceful. He ought to be fired immediately."
